Appserv features and specs

  • Easy Installation
    Appserv provides a straightforward installation process, allowing users to set up a complete web server environment with minimal effort.
  • All-in-one Package
    It includes essential components like Apache, MySQL, and PHP, which are pre-configured to work together seamlessly, saving time and effort in configuration.
  • Ideal for Beginners
    The simplicity of Appserv makes it a great choice for beginners who want to start experimenting with web development without delving into complex server configurations.
  • Quick Setup for Development
    Appserv is useful for developers who need a quick environment setup to test PHP applications without worrying about compatibility issues between components.

Possible disadvantages of Appserv

  • Limited Customization
    The pre-packaged nature of Appserv can limit advanced users who need specific configurations or versions of the included software components.
  • Not Suitable for Production
    Due to its simplicity and lack of more robust security and optimization features, Appserv is not recommended for production environments.
  • Outdated Software
    Appserv may include outdated versions of Apache, MySQL, or PHP, which can lead to security vulnerabilities and lack of access to newer features.
  • Less Community Support
    Compared to more popular alternatives like XAMPP or WAMP, Appserv may have a smaller community, resulting in less available support and resources.

Fenix Web Server features and specs

  • User-Friendly Interface
    Fenix Web Server features an intuitive and easy-to-use interface that simplifies the process of setting up and managing local servers.
  • Real-Time Updates
    The server offers real-time updates which allow developers to see changes instantly without needing to refresh, enhancing productivity.
  • Customizable
    It provides customizable options for server configurations, allowing developers to tailor the server settings according to their project requirements.
  • Cross-Platform Support
    Fenix Web Server supports multiple operating systems including Windows, macOS, and Linux, ensuring wide accessibility for users.
  • Multiple Site Hosting
    The ability to host multiple sites simultaneously makes it convenient for developers working on several projects at once.

Possible disadvantages of Fenix Web Server

  • Limited Advanced Features
    While Fenix Web Server covers basic needs well, it may lack advanced features and functionalities required for more complex server configurations.
  • Performance Constraints
    The server might not be as performant under heavy loads compared to more robust web servers designed for high-traffic environments.
  • Learning Curve for New Users
    Despite its user-friendly design, there may still be a learning curve for individuals not familiar with web server configurations.
  • Community Support
    The community support for Fenix Web Server might be smaller compared to more established web servers, potentially leading to a limited availability of tutorials and troubleshooting resources.
